§ 40-216 — Business prohibited until certain filings made; contracts effective on filing; filing of contracts on behalf of insurer by rating organization or another insurer; contracts written in foreign language; suspension or modification of filing requirements by commissioner; hearing, order

Kansas·Ch. 40 INSURANCE·Art. 2 GENERAL PROVISIONS
(a)(1) No insurance company shall hereafter transact business in this state until certified copies of its charter and amendments thereto shall have been filed with and approved by the commissioner of insurance. A copy of the bylaws and amendments thereto of insurance companies organized under the laws of this state shall also be filed with and approved by the commissioner of insurance. The commissioner may also require the filing of such other documents and papers as are necessary to determine compliance with the laws of this state.
